Individuals who use glasses by now understand that eyewear fogs whenever you wander away from a warm dwelling in the chilly outdoor air, or after you open an oven door. After we wear a mask, heat breath can escape throughout the major edges, along the tops of our cheeks. If the scorching air lands on cooler lenses, it creates condensation to the area and a foggy movie. Cold climate will make the situation worse.

If you can’t end the fogging by tightening the seal of your mask, you could test anti-fog household therapies to coat your lenses.
Check out soapy water. A British surgeon revealed a paper in 2011 demonstrating that washing your Eyeglasses with soapy h2o and permitting them air dry may also help. Cleaning soap functions to be a surfactant — which stands for floor active agent — and the soapy h2o leaves powering a skinny film that stops the h2o molecules from forming droplets that result in fog.
“To be a individual who wears glasses I discovered myself influenced by this difficulty when running,” reported Dr. Sheraz Malik, senior clinical fellow at Manchester University Hospitals NHS Foundation Have confidence in along with the author with the report. He pointed out that working rooms are generally retained at reduced temperatures, earning the “misting” trouble a true issue for surgeons who don spectacles.
“I haven’t timed it, but the system reliably works for in excess of a 50 %-hour when operating,” Dr. Malik claimed. “Obviously If your face mask is tightly secured within the nose, there is much less escape of the humidity toward the glasses and also the system performs for for a longer period.”

You should buy industrial anti-fogging wipes and sprays, but it could get high-priced. Just one brand name, FogTech Dx, sells on Amazon for $30 for twenty wipes — or about $one.fifty for every wipe. A person procedure is designed to final for 3 to five days. The model is used by foodstuff basic safety and wellness employees, firefighters and Experienced skiers and scuba divers who use protective eye use, often less than extreme circumstances.
The wipe has a combination of absorbent silicone compounds blended with ethanol. The consumer wipes the underside of the Eyeglasses or 마스크 goggles, and in the event the Alcoholic beverages evaporates, it leaves powering a skinny transparent layer that resists fogging. “Our bread and butter is the one that ought to see though shielding their eyes,” said Gene Menzies, founding father of MotoSolutions in Fairfield, Calif., which makes FogTech.
Now the negative information. Mr. Menzies notes that lots of eyeglasses are now dealt with with Distinctive protecting coatings that resist glare and smudges. The situation would be that the coatings also might resist anti-fog treatment options, which include household therapies like soapy h2o and business remedies like FogTech.
